Transaction 2311102a35846d6c4236043b50680e1b8dd54b495033f5241769b4758875854c
1 Input
1 Output
-
2311102a35846d6c4236043b50680e1b8dd54b495033f5241769b4758875854c:0
- value
- 597696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fab746d5229bb31cf50e12cde422077f92c609f4 OP_EQUAL
- address
- 3QYgQniU1xLS2UnVKZ484QVJWkpwy9kn6i